The pairing of Angelina Pivarnick and her hubby Chris Larangeira isn't a bad thing, of course. It's just noteworthy that he doesn't come from fame and has a decidedly regular old job.
Distractify says that Angelina's husband Chris works in the sanitation industry. But his career clearly isn't something Pivarnick cares about, nor did it impact what she thought of him when they met. Of course, the pair has a long history, so his work wasn't the deciding factor when it came to giving him a shot at a first date.
Distractify quoted Angelina as saying that she had known Chris for 14 years, but that he never asked her out because he said she always had a boyfriend. They even worked at the same mall in their younger years, but even then, Chris had his eye on Angelina.
In another interview, Angelina said she didn't mind that her man was "a sanitation worker." She joked that she loved that he was a "garbage man" because she loves garbage bags.
